Efficient & Successful Debt Recovery in Cyprus

Cyprus presents a structured legal framework for debt recovery. The process typically involves issuing a demand letter, followed by judicial proceedings if the debtor fails to settle the outstanding amount. Cyprus's legal system is known for its impartiality.

It's crucial to consult a competent debt recovery professional who has in-depth knowledge of Cypriot law. A reliable professional can guide you through the process, ensuring observance with legal requirements and maximizing your chances of a positive outcome.
